The Origins of Bistro Design 

The furniture was named after the restaurant: bistro. The history of bistros explains why these pieces have been valuable throughout the ages. 

Picture a narrow street in Paris with crammed sidewalks and restaurants. This setting allows for close interaction and laughter among friends. Unfortunately, the space is limited. So, restaurant owners must manage this situation. An obvious solution was to use smaller-than-usual chairs and tables. 

These tables came on the scene in the early 1600s. They were the perfect size for street dining. You can picture a couple sharing dinner or a bottle of wine on these two-seat tables.

By the late 1600s, tiny street cafes were all over Europe. They later became popular in American cities like New York. This trend later spread across the States by the early 20th century.

Hence, the term "bistro" is from the French word "bistro". It means "quick" or "fast". It reflects old Parisian culture, in which people stopped at a cafe for quick refreshment. They will later go on with their business. 

Today, guests identify cafes and restaurants with this furniture. Many householders also now prefer this style of decoration. It makes the home charming and cozy, so friends and family can enjoy intimacy at dinners and meal times.

How the Design Has Evolved with Time

In the 1600s, marble bistro tabletops were the deal. But marble became limited. So, manufacturers in the 1800s used the more available wrought iron and wood for tabletop design. Today, you may notice that many high-end restaurants use marble or glass tabletops. Visitors immediately notice the style and distinction in these venues.

Meanwhile, aluminum tables are ideal for outdoor environments. Similarly, wooden bistro tables serve hangout purposes. Cafe and restaurant owners favor this choice since they're less expensive and easy to move around. At one time, the collapsible bistro table was the wave in Europe and America. Their usage has continued until now.

Characteristics of Bistro Tables

These tables are round and small, enough to carry two to three people. But you can have custom furniture in different sizes and shapes. Below, we discuss some of its main features so you know your options.

Size and Dimensions

It's common to find tables in the 28- to 30-inch range (71- to 76-cm). Their handy size means they can fit in your kitchen, balcony, or patio. Some households use the furniture in addition to the main dining area. You can have your meal or coffee break in this area.

Materials Used in Construction

We make bistro furniture using various materials. So, there is a style that matches your needs. 


We have listed the in-demand styles below: 

  • Metal: Wrought iron or aluminum bistro tables have a strong and classic look. Many visitors respect this setup. 
  • Wood: Wooden furniture is appealing. Its natural look will charm any guest and enhance your design. However, when used outdoors, wooden furniture needs periodic maintenance. 
  • Glass: Some bistro tables have glass tops. You can already picture their elegance and appeal. Decorators can create a modern aesthetic with this style. 
  • Plastic or Resin: Plastic bistro furniture is lightweight and affordable. You can leave these pieces in the rain or sunshine.

    How do bistro tables differ from regular ones? The significant difference is the size. Bistro tables are small to promote closeness. Regular tables are wider and can serve more people. Further, bistro tables are often round, while regular tables have different shapes.

    Bistro Tables: Functions and Uses

    Bistro furniture can help you decorate or serve a function. For decoration, you can place a vase or similar objects on it. However, dining bistros will take plates, utensils, and glasses. Hence, the table's size matters. Avoid overcrowding the table. Choose dishes and glasses that will fit well in the space. 

    The pieces can be used in homes or businesses. At home, you can find bistro furniture in the garden, poolside, or balcony. Some homeowners place them on the patio. They are also popular inside the house. 

    Ice cream shops, cafes, and dining places use these designs for business. Their compact size allows them to fit in two areas with limited space. This arrangement can encourage dialog and intimacy.

    Wooden bistros are popular on beaches, dining spots, and pubs. The tables can be collapsed and stored during bad weather. Also, extra seats can be added to expand the seating at a special event.

    Maintenance and Care

    Routine cleaning and maintenance will keep your furniture pristine and in good condition. These procedures can help maintain your piece of furniture: 


    Routine Cleaning

    Soap and water can clean most material types. You should avoid using harsh chemical on delicate surfaces. You can wash most pieces with water. Alternatively, you can soak a soft cloth in water, using it to wipe off dirt and dust. 


    Protection from the Weather: Use covers to protect outdoor tables and keep them away from rain or snow. Prolonged exposure to harsh weather can damage the tables. 


    Wood Maintenance: If the table is wooden, you should apply extra protective coatings. Varnish and sealants help to protect it against moisture. Caring for them this way will improve their lifespan. Further, oil can add luster to wooden tables and prevent cracking or warping.


    Metal Care: Metal tables may need rust-proof treatments and coatings. This is especially true if you use them outdoors.


    Glass Maintenance: Use glass cleaners to clean tabletops. This restores transparency, removing glass smudges and stains.
